The rapid outbreak of the new coronavirus (i.e., COVID-19) caused a global lockdown, which
includes shutting down most businesses across the globe. Business leaders, although not
adequately prepared for such a large-scale pandemic, have initiated crises management program
by asking managers to ensure disrupted processes recovery and critical IT systems are available
to support “work from home” so businesses can continue essential operations such as customer
service, supply chain management, and financial processing. That would consider difficult for
organizations using a traditional client/server ERP system, while for digitized companies, they
consider it manageable to let their workforce work from home. However, for manufacturing
organizations, this is a less workable scenario1.
Immediate Challenge
– Risks of business continuity are among the significant challenges, including disruptions to
the supply chain, changes in customer behavior, unavailability of resources, and gaps in
organizational continuity protocols.
– Variations in transaction volumes because of an increasing shift from traditional to
electronic purchasing or abrupt downturns in customer demand.
– Dynamic environment to respond to immediate business needs for real-time data to support
monitoring, reporting, and decision-making
– Challenges with workforce productivity because of employees working remotely,
accompanied by connectivity and security risks.
What is to do now, and what is next?
Systems resilience defines the capability of systems to operate during a significant disruption
or disaster, with a minimum impact on critical business and operational processes. That means
preventing outages, mitigating their impact, or recovering from them, including applications,
architecture, data, cloud, infrastructure, and network2. Enabling remote access to enterprises
using Cloud-based ERP technology implies the ability to undisrupted access of data and
connected modules from any device, anywhere, and anytime. Following are some benefits of
working remotely:
– Increasing productivity and data accuracy
– Accessing the data with real-time visibility
– Monitoring business processes using one integrated system.
– Supplying customized applications for specific needs.

Adopting a Cloud ERP system
Cloud-based ERP systems can provide organizations with remote work to ensure that
workforce is safe and productive amid the current circumstances. Cloud ERP applications provide
a structured framework to assist business continuity now, build resilience for what is next, and
help reform the future for what comes beyond the pandemic3.
